Question
Is there any halachic requirement for a married woman to shave her head and then cover it with a shaitel? Wouldn’t this defeat the purpose of having a woman be attractive to her own husband?
Answer
Shalom U'vracha There is no halachic requirement for a woman to shave her hair. There are some (very few) people who have the custom to shave their hair as they are concerned that the hair is a barrier in the mikveh. A married woman has to cover her hair. Kol Tuv Gideon Weitzman
